Product Description

The GW 9144-A Load Wheel Assembly is designed specifically for electric lift trucks, providing durability and performance for heavy-duty applications. This assembly features a robust polyurethane tread that ensures excellent traction and longevity.

Specifications: 3.250 inch diameter x 4.500 inch width (3.250" x 4.500" | 3.25 x 4.5 wheel | 3-1/4 x 4-1/2 | 82.55mm x 114.30mm) | Bearing ID: 30mm (1.181 inch bore | 30.000mm ID)

• Polyurethane tread with 95 Shore A hardness for superior wear resistance
• Machined steel core for enhanced strength and stability
• Press-fit bore for secure attachment and easy installation

This load wheel assembly is compatible with select electric pallet and lift trucks, making it an ideal replacement for GW 9144 and GW 9144-XL series load wheels.

Frequently Asked Questions

Q: Is the GW 9144-A equivalent to the GW 9144-XL or GW 9144-XL-A?
A: The GW 9144-A, GW 9144-XL, and GW 9144-XL-A all share the same 3.250 inch diameter x 4.500 inch width dimensions and 30mm bearing ID. The GW 9144-A is an OEM part, while GW 9144-XL is an aftermarket replacement with XL 97A polyurethane compound. GW 9144-XL-A is a dual tandem assembly version. All three are cross-compatible on the same lift truck spindles, but verify your application calls for an assembly versus a wheel-only unit before ordering.

Q: What electric lift truck models use the GW 9144-A load wheel?
A: The GW 9144-A fits most electric lift trucks with 30mm bearing ID spindles and 3.25 inch x 4.5 inch wheel pocket clearance. Common applications include Yale, Hyster, Crown, and Jungheinrich models. Always verify your truck serial number and existing wheel markings before ordering. If your truck currently runs GW 9144 or GW 9144-XL wheels, the GW 9144-A will drop in without modification.

Q: Does the GW 9144-A wheel assembly come with installed bearings?
A: Yes, the GW 9144-A is a complete load wheel assembly with 30mm bore bearings pre-installed and ready to mount. Do not attempt to reuse old bearings from a worn wheel. If you only need the wheel and not the bearing assembly, order the GW 9144-XL wheel instead. Installation requires removal of the spindle snap ring, slide-on mounting, and re-securing the snap ring.

Q: What hardness rating does the GW 9144-A polyurethane tread have?
A: The GW 9144-A features a 95 Shore A hardness polyurethane tread. This durometer rating provides excellent wear resistance for concrete and smooth warehouse floors while maintaining grip on damp surfaces. Do not use this wheel on soft surfaces like dirt or gravel, as the hard tread can slip. For high-temperature environments above 120 degrees Fahrenheit, contact technical support to verify suitability.

Q: How do I know if my GW 9144-A load wheel needs replacement?
A: Replace the wheel when you observe flat-spotting, visible cracks in the polyurethane tread, or noticeable loss of grip causing the truck to slip during turns or stops. A worn wheel will reduce load stability and create pulling or vibration at speeds above 4 mph. Tread wear depth below 1/8 inch indicates replacement is due. If the truck sits for extended periods, check for hardening or glazing of the polyurethane before operating.

Q: Can I install the GW 9144-A on a truck currently running wheels with a different bearing ID?
A: No. The GW 9144-A has a fixed 30mm bore and will not fit spindles with 25mm or 35mm bore sizing. Installing a mismatched bearing ID will cause the wheel to wobble, wear the spindle shoulder, and create unsafe operation. Always measure your existing spindle bore or consult the truck manual before ordering. Using an incorrect bearing ID voids the warranty and creates a safety hazard.
